Output e3fc081f535b88a7d49c18c430c15c853c8250b6315ff2b4ab7703655590ced7:0

value
662907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504b45cdbf42770285cf4aa7cb87cde2ee13173a OP_EQUAL
address
391a9viobGW4PQeYkqRwyk58SwPPPWTV3X
transaction
e3fc081f535b88a7d49c18c430c15c853c8250b6315ff2b4ab7703655590ced7
spent
true